Summer and mangoes are as inseparable as milk and water. If nature gives us sweltering heat, it also gives us the pleasure of enjoying succulent fruits and of course besides musk melon and water melons, what takes the cake is the king of fruits — mango. When they are used in cooling drinks, they become even more refreshing. Here is the recipe of Aam Panna.

 Aam Panna

Ingredients

  • 2 medium-sized raw mangoes
  • 2 cups water
  • 1 cup sugar
  • 1 tbsp roasted cumin powder
  • ½ tbsp black pepper
  • Salt, Black salt to taste
  • 1 tbsp dry/fresh mint leaves
  • Crushed ice

Method

Pressure cook the mangoes with water for one whistle till they become soft. Let them cool and then peel. Grind mango pulp along with water to a smooth paste. In a pan take the pulpy mixture, add sugar and let it cook on flame till the sugar dissolves completely. Remove from fire and add roasted cumin powder, black salt, black pepper and salt. Let this mixture cool down properly.
